Hockney’s private farewell: two mourners honor a global artistic legacy

TL;DR Summary
David Hockney’s funeral was held privately with only his partner, JP Gonçalves de Lima, and his great-nephew Richard Hockney in attendance, per his wishes. A London memorial in spring 2027 and further services in Yorkshire, Paris and Los Angeles will celebrate his life. Much of his work was donated to foundations, and the art world has seen a surge in demand for his pieces after his death, with major exhibitions planned at Tate Britain, Tate Modern and a Serpentine show.
